About This Adventure Destination

The Maroon Bells-Snowmass Wilderness, located near Snowmass, Colorado, is a breathtaking haven for nature enthusiasts. Renowned for its dramatic peaks and serene alpine lakes, this destination offers some of the most photographed sceneries in North America. The wilderness is crowned by the iconic twin peaks of Maroon Bells, which captivate visitors with their stunning reflection in Maroon Lake. These peaks are part of the Elk Mountains and boast distinct reddish hues due to the unique geological composition. This area is not just about vistas; it's a sanctuary for diverse wildlife, including deer, elk, and various bird species, making it a naturalist's paradise. Established in 1964, the wilderness covers over 180,000 acres, offering a tapestry of meadows, rugged ranges, and clear streams. Its ecological diversity ranges from dense aspen groves to open alpine tundra, each contributing to its allure.
